.dict-term{border-bottom:1px dashed var(--gold);cursor:help;position:relative;color:inherit;transition:color .2s,background-color .2s;border-radius:3px;padding:0 2px}.dict-term:hover{color:var(--gold);background-color:var(--gold-pale)}.dict-tooltip,.dict-tooltip:after{position:absolute;background:var(--paper-2)}.dict-tooltip{z-index:10000;color:var(--text);padding:.8rem 1.2rem;border-radius:8px;font-size:.9rem;line-height:1.5;max-width:300px;box-shadow:0 10px 30px #0000004d;border:1px solid var(--gold-border);opacity:0;visibility:hidden;transform:translateY(10px) scale(.95);transition:opacity .25s cubic-bezier(.175,.885,.32,1.275),transform .25s cubic-bezier(.175,.885,.32,1.275),visibility .25s;pointer-events:none;font-family:Outfit,Outfit Fallback,sans-serif}.dict-tooltip.visible{opacity:1;visibility:visible;transform:translateY(0) scale(1);pointer-events:auto}.dict-tooltip:after{content:"";bottom:-6px;left:50%;transform:translate(-50%) rotate(45deg);width:12px;height:12px;border-right:1px solid var(--gold-border);border-bottom:1px solid var(--gold-border)}.dict-tooltip.bottom:after{bottom:auto;top:-6px;border-right:none;border-bottom:none;border-left:1px solid var(--gold-border);border-top:1px solid var(--gold-border)}
